Quintorris Lopez “Julio” Jones Jr. is an American football wide receiver for the Tampa Bay Buccaneers of the National Football League. He played college football at Alabama, and was drafted by the Atlanta Falcons in the first round of the 2011 NFL Draft. He is regarded as one of the best receivers of the 2010s.

The seven-time Pro Bowl receiver joins a Bucs receiver corps that includes Mike Evans, Chris Godwin and Russell Gage. While it’s an embarrassment of riches, Tampa is already dealing with injuries. Gage came up with a leg injury this week, and Godwin continues to rehab from a torn ACL.

Tom Brady’s mid-camp sabbatical makes developing chemistry with Jones more difficult, but given their pedigrees, it’s nothing that can’t be overcome.

Even in limited time in Tampa, Jones has already shown off his playmaking ability during practices.

This offseason, Julio Jones became the latest star to join Tom Brady and the Tampa Bay Buccaneers. The wide receiver signed a one-year deal worth up to $8 million following free agency.

Despite being new to the team — he joined in July — Jones is quickly getting used to the new offense.
